Why can't you add two even numbers up to 23?

23 is odd. A sum of two even numbers never makes an odd number. Likewise, no sum of two odd numbers makes an odd number. 23 can only be made by adding an odd and an even number.

When odd number plus an even number is equal even numbers?

Any odd number can be written as an even number plus one. Any even number plus any other even number makes an even number. Add one makes an odd number. So an odd number plus an even number is always an odd number. Algebraically, any odd number can be written as 2a+ 1 where a is a whole number. Any even number can be written as 2b, where b is a whole number. Add them together, the sum is 2(a + b) + 1, which is odd.
